You are an officer or crew member of a boat that normally has a crew of fewer than 10 people; you receive no cash pay other than a share of the boat's catch; your share depends on the amount of the catch. Therefore, there are no withholdings from your crew share for federal/state income taxes and Social Security.

According to the Alaska Fishing Employment Center, salmon fishermen can earn up to $20,000 in three months, while crab fishermen can make up to $15,000 per month. In past years, deckhands on Bering Sea crab-fishing vessels have been known to earn up to $100,000 over a six-month snow crab season.

Gross pay can average $4000.00 - $6000.00 per fishing trip for new hires. Employees earn a crew share. There are no set wages for non-licensed, entry-level positions. A higher percentage can be earned based on work performance and attitude and is determined by the captain at the end of each contracted fishing trip.

This really depends on the type of job you get, the type of fish being caught, market factors, and how many fish are caught. But crewmembers making between $10,000 and $20,000 per month is fairly common. On the bigger and more successful boats, crewmen can see $30,000 per month.
